Aviation/Airway Management and Operations in California

Aviation/Airway Management and Operations Schools in California

In 2022-2023, 66 students earned their Aviation/Airway Management and Operations degrees in CA.

In terms of popularity, Aviation/Airway Management and Operations is the 497th most popular major in the state out of a total 1028 majors commonly available.

Education Levels of Aviation/Airway Management and Operations Majors in California

Aviation/Airway Management and Operations maj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Associate Degree 23
Award Taking 1 to 2 Years 20
Award Taking 2 to 4 Years 20
Bachelor’s Degree 14
Award Taking Less Than 1 Year 7
Master’s Degree 2

Jobs for Aviation/Airway Management and Operations Grads in California

In this state, there are 18,990 people employed in jobs related to an aviation/airway management and operations degree, compared to 124,810 nationwide.

undefined

Wages for Aviation/Airway Management and Operations Jobs in California

A typical salary for a aviation/airway management and operations grad in the state is $107,550, compared to a typical salary of $102,850 nationwide.
